Possible disadvantages

  • Limited Java Version Compatibility
    JD may not fully support newer Java versions or the latest features, which could be a limitation for projects using the latest Java features.
  • No Active Development
    Lack of frequent updates may result in missing support for newer obfuscation techniques or improvements seen in other decompilers.
  • Potential Legal Issues
    Decompiling software can potentially breach intellectual property laws or terms of service agreements, depending on jurisdiction and specific use cases.
  • Limited Community Support
    Due to a smaller user base compared to some other tools, finding community support, plugins, or third-party resources can be more challenging.
